WP Engine and Cloudways: Independent Hosting Overview (2025)

This detailed comparison reviews how WP Engine and Cloudways deliver managed WordPress hosting for modern businesses. While WP Engine provides a tightly managed system, Cloudways emphasizes open control and flexibility in scaling, billing, and performance tuning.

Performance Monitoring

Cloudways integrates built-in monitoring tools, allowing developers to observe CPU, RAM, and disk usage directly from the dashboard. WP Engine provides preconfigured analytics focused on WordPress metrics.

Security Management

Both services offer SSL certificates and firewalls, but Cloudways allows deeper customization with Cloudflare integration and IP whitelisting for advanced protection.

Scaling Capabilities

Cloudways dynamically scales cloud servers as your traffic grows. WP Engine, while stable, requires manual plan upgrades to adjust resource allocation.

Support & Documentation

Cloudways features 24/7 live chat and an extensive knowledge base. WP Engine provides strong customer care but primarily for pre-defined environments.

Hosting FAQ — WP Engine vs Cloudways

What makes Cloudways more flexible?

Cloudways supports deployment on AWS, GCP, Vultr, and other providers, allowing businesses to adapt easily to resource demands and budget goals.

Does WP Engine offer similar control?

WP Engine focuses on managed simplicity, ideal for users who prefer preconfigured environments rather than deep technical setup.

Can Cloudways handle eCommerce sites?

Yes, Cloudways includes caching layers and performance optimizations ideal for WooCommerce and global storefronts.

What about uptime guarantees?

Both platforms ensure high uptime, though Cloudways often achieves lower latency globally due to its edge-based cloud distribution.
